IRV is commonly referred to as ranked-choice voting in the United States (though this can be slightly misleading since there are other forms of ranked voting), preferential voting in Australia, and alternative vote in the United Kingdom. Alabama previously used to use a form of instant runoff voting called the contingent vote, where instead of the lowest vote-getter being dropped in each round, all but the top two candidates were dropped and their votes distributed between the top two candidates. Political parties and states have chosen instant runoff voting as a strategy to address shortcomings in the current voting system in which the person with the most vote wins, even if that candidate receives far less than half of the votes.
